Democrats are reportedly considering a plan to lower the retirement age of Virginia Supreme Court justices in an attempt to wipe out all sitting judges and replace them with people more likely to pass the 10-1 redistricting referendum.
“They have a simple—and lawful—solution: Send the entire court into early retirement,” Quinn Yeargain, an Associate Professor of Law at the Michigan State University College of Law, wrote in The Down Ballot. “There are virtually no other options—and none with as good a chance of success as this one.”
